Water Mark is a series of five 14-foot high aluminum equine gargoyle sculptures spaced 125 feet apart, located along Indian Bend Rd. in Scottsdale, Arizona. The public art piece is especially dramatic during the summer monsoons when water pours from the mouths during flash flooding.
